對稱密碼學(xué)及其應(yīng)用-01第一章 概述_第1頁
對稱密碼學(xué)及其應(yīng)用-01第一章 概述_第2頁
對稱密碼學(xué)及其應(yīng)用-01第一章 概述_第3頁
對稱密碼學(xué)及其應(yīng)用-01第一章 概述_第4頁
對稱密碼學(xué)及其應(yīng)用-01第一章 概述_第5頁
已閱讀5頁,還剩9頁未讀 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

北京郵電大學(xué)出版社《對稱密碼學(xué)及其應(yīng)用》《對稱密碼學(xué)及其應(yīng)用》第一章概述第一章緒論密碼學(xué)簡史密碼學(xué)的基本概念密碼體制的安全性要素對稱密碼體制的概念與分類對稱密碼學(xué)的應(yīng)用領(lǐng)域1.1密碼學(xué)簡史古密碼時代機器密碼時代Vernam密碼機ENIGMA密碼機SIGABA密碼機PURPLE密碼機現(xiàn)代密碼時代“保密系統(tǒng)的通信理論”,仙農(nóng)“密碼學(xué)中的新方向”,W.Diffie&M.E.Hellman

混沌密碼量子密碼1.2密碼學(xué)的基本概念經(jīng)典保密通信模型1.2密碼學(xué)的基本概念專業(yè)術(shù)語發(fā)送者和接收者消息和加密消息(message)被稱為明文(plaintext)。用某種方法偽裝消息以隱藏它的內(nèi)容的過程稱為加密(encryption),被加密的消息稱為密文(ciphertext),而把密文轉(zhuǎn)變?yōu)槊魑牡倪^程稱為解密(decryption)。使消息保密的技術(shù)和科學(xué)叫做密碼編碼學(xué)(cryptography),從事此行業(yè)的叫做密碼編碼者(cryptographer),密碼分析者(cryptanalyst)是從事密碼分析的專業(yè)人員,密碼分析學(xué)(cryptanalysis)就是破譯密文的科學(xué)和技術(shù)。密碼學(xué)(cryptology)作為數(shù)學(xué)的一個分支,包括密碼編碼學(xué)和密碼分析學(xué)兩部分。1.2密碼學(xué)的基本概念專業(yè)術(shù)語密碼體制所有可能的明文的集合P,稱為明文空間;所有可能的密文的集合C,稱為密文空間;所有可能的密鑰的集合K,稱為密鑰空間;加密算法:解密算法:對有。五元組(P,C,K,E,D)稱為一個密碼體制。1.2密碼學(xué)的基本概念常見的密碼分析攻擊有四類:唯密文攻擊(ciphertext-onlyattack)密碼分析者有一些密文,這些消息都是用一加密算法加密。已知明文攻擊(know-plaintextattack)密碼分析這不僅可以得到一些消息的密文,而且也知道這些消息的明文。選擇明文攻擊(chosen-plaintextattack)分析這不但可以得到一些消息的明文,而且它們可以選擇被加密的明文。選擇密文攻擊(chosen-ciphertextattack)密碼分析者暫時獲得對解密機的訪問權(quán)限,可以選擇一些密文,并可取得相應(yīng)的明文。1.2密碼學(xué)的基本概念完整的保密通信模型1.3密碼體制的安全性要素理論安全性,完善保密性或無條件安全性實際的不可破譯性,實際安全性一個密碼體制的安全性涉及兩方面的因素:所使用的密碼算法的保密強度密碼算法之外的不安全因素1.4對稱密碼體制的概念與分類密碼算法分類按照保密的內(nèi)容分:受限制的(restricted)算法:算法的保密性基于保持算法的秘密?;诿荑€(key-based)的算法:算法的保密性基于對密鑰的保密。密碼算法分類-ii基于密鑰的算法,按照密鑰的特點分類:對稱密碼算法(symmetriccipher):又稱傳統(tǒng)密碼算法(conventionalcipher),就是加密密鑰和解密密鑰相同,或?qū)嵸|(zhì)上等同,即從一個易于推出另一個。又稱秘密密鑰算法或單密鑰算法。非對稱密鑰算法(asymmetriccipher):加密密鑰和解密密鑰不相同,從一個很難推出另一個。又稱公開密鑰算法(public-keycipher)。公開密鑰算法用一個密鑰進(jìn)行加密,而用另一個進(jìn)行解密.其中的加密密鑰可以公開,又稱公開密鑰(publickey),簡稱公鑰;解密密鑰必須保密,又稱私人密鑰(privatekey),簡稱私鑰。密碼算法分類-iii按照明文的處理方法:分組密碼(blockcipher):將明文分成固定長度的組,用同一密鑰和算法對每一塊加密,輸出也是固定長度的密文。流密碼(streamcipher):又稱序列密碼。序列密碼每次加密一位或一字節(jié)的明文,

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論